#a14e7d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a14e7d is composed of 63.1% red, 30.6%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.6% magenta, 22.4%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 326 degrees, a saturation of 34.7% and a lightness of 46.9%. #a14e7d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cfa with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#a14e7d color description : Dark moderate pink.

#a14e7d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a14e7d has RGB values of R:161, G:78,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.22,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10571389.

Shades and Tints of #a14e7d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#faf4f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a14e7d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7378 is the less saturated color, while #eb0487 is the most saturated one.
